    One of the most iconic and influential games in PlayStation history is Gran Turismo, the racing simulation series that debuted on the original PlayStation in 1997. Gran Turismo redefined the racing genre, combining realistic graphics, detailed car physics, and a vast array of real-world cars and tracks. The game was revolutionary in its approach to racing, offering players a level of realism that had never been seen before. Over the years, the Gran Turismo franchise has continued to evolve, with each new installment bringing even more polished visuals and refined gameplay mechanics. Gran Turismo has become synonymous with PlayStation, with its immersive, realistic racing experience making it a must-have title for fans of the genre.

    Another game that has had a profound impact on PlayStation’s legacy is The Last of Us. Developed by Naughty Dog and released in 2013, The Last of Us is a post-apocalyptic action-adventure game that focuses on the journey of Joel and Ellie as they navigate a world ravaged by a fungal infection. The game’s emotional storytelling, engaging combat mechanics, and rich world-building helped redefine what narrative-driven games could achieve. The Last of Us received widespread critical acclaim for its mature themes and character development, and it quickly became one of the most beloved games of the PlayStation 3 generation. The success of The Last of Us has not only cemented its place in gaming history but also influenced countless other games that aim to blend gameplay and storytelling in powerful ways.

    PlayStation has also been home to some of the most iconic action-adventure games, with God of War being a prime example. Originally released in 2005, God of War introduced players to Kratos, a former Greek god on a quest for revenge. The game’s fast-paced, brutal combat and mythological setting made it a standout title on the PlayStation 2. However, it was the 2018 reboot of the series that truly solidified God of War as one of PlayStation’s defining franchises. By incorporating Norse mythology and focusing on Kratos’ relationship with his son, the new God of War reinvigorated the series with a more mature and emotionally complex story. The game’s mix of exploration, puzzle-solving, and visceral combat has made it one of PlayStation’s most celebrated exclusives.

    In the realm of platformers, Crash Bandicoot remains one of PlayStation’s most iconic characters. Created by Naughty Dog, the Crash Bandicoot series debuted in 1996 and became synonymous with the original PlayStation. The game’s fast-paced, action-packed gameplay and colorful graphics made it a hit among players of all ages. Crash Bandicoot’s success helped establish PlayStation as the home of some of the best platformers of the 90s, with its charming mascot and engaging levels capturing the hearts of millions of players.

    Finally, Uncharted is another key franchise that has defined PlayStation’s legacy. Developed by Naughty Dog, Uncharted debuted in 2007 and introduced players to Nathan Drake, an intrepid treasure hunter. The series blended cinematic storytelling with action-packed gameplay, offering a thrilling adventure experience that felt like playing through a Hollywood blockbuster. The Uncharted franchise has become one of PlayStation’s most successful and beloved series, with its engaging characters, breathtaking visuals, and action-packed sequences making it a must-play for any PlayStation fan.

    Virtual reality (VR) has long been seen as the future of gaming, offering players an immersive experience like no other. PlayStation VR (PS VR) was Sony’s answer ahha 4d to the growing demand for VR technology, providing players with an affordable and accessible way to experience virtual reality on a console. Launched in 2016, PS VR quickly became one of the most popular VR systems on the market, with its unique blend of cutting-edge technology, a diverse game library, and seamless integration with the PlayStation 4. This article explores the journey of PlayStation VR, its impact on gaming, and its potential future as the next frontier in interactive entertainment.

    At its core, PlayStation VR is designed to provide a more immersive and interactive gaming experience. By combining the PlayStation Camera with a headset and motion controllers, PS VR allows players to experience 360-degree worlds in games like “Beat Saber,” “Resident Evil 7,” and “Astro Bot Rescue Mission.” The headset uses OLED technology to provide vibrant colors and deep contrasts, while the built-in 3D audio enhances the sense of presence, making players feel as if they’re truly inside the game world. PS VR offers a level of immersion that traditional gaming cannot match, transporting players to places they could only dream of in conventional gaming setups.

    One of the key strengths of PlayStation VR is its affordability. While high-end VR systems from competitors like the Oculus Rift or HTC Vive can be expensive, PS VR offered a more budget-friendly option for gamers who were looking to dip their toes into virtual reality without breaking the bank. The headset was designed to work seamlessly with the PlayStation 4, eliminating the need for a high-end PC setup and making VR more accessible to a wider audience. As a result, PS VR became one of the most popular VR systems, offering an affordable and high-quality VR experience for console gamers.

    In terms of game library, PlayStation VR has seen steady support from both first-party and third-party developers, with a growing selection of titles that showcase the potential of VR. PlayStation exclusives like “Blood & Truth” and “Until Dawn: Rush of Blood” deliver thrilling, action-packed experiences, while games like “No Man’s Sky VR” offer vast, explorable worlds that are even more immersive when experienced in VR. The variety of games available ensures that there’s something for everyone, whether you’re into action, puzzle-solving, or exploration. Additionally, PS VR has introduced innovative gameplay mechanics, such as the use of the PlayStation Move controllers to physically interact with the virtual world.
